Who we are
The name says it all: AJE – A JUG for Everyone.
We're an inclusive community of developers from all walks of life, regardless of gender, ethnicity, or background. Our goal is to make knowledge, opportunities, and professional growth accessible to everyone, not just a privileged few.
While many of us have a background in software engineering, especially in Java, we don’t want to be defined solely by it. Our events and speakers reflect a broad spectrum of topics that go beyond Java or backend development. We dive into software architecture, infrastructure, best practices, artificial intelligence, the human side of software development, its impact on society, and even fun DIY projects like home automation. We even have speakers giving talks about frontend technologies from time to time.
We welcome speakers and attendees from around the world. And because we know not everyone can join us in person, we
stream our events and regularly collaborate with the
Virtual Java User Group to make them even more accessible.
